Buddhist Divination Text
This Buddhist divination text is from Thailand and is likely at least 100 years old. Written in Old Thai, the text describes the six realms of existence in the Samsara, or cycle of rebirth, and how to achieve a favorable state in the next cycle. It combines mainstream Buddhist beliefs with local Thai lore.
Buddhism is the most popular religion practiced in Thailand, with the Theravada school of thought predominating. Theravada Buddhism emphasizes the Buddha’s teachings that liberation from earthly suffering comes through personal enlightenment.
